Vendors Pile on Big Data News at Strata

Posted September 29, 2016 By Sean Michael Kerner     FeedbackCloudera, Pentaho and Alation are among vendors making Big Data announcements at this week’s Strata event. Vendors big and small are making news at this week’s Strata + Hadoop event as they try to expand their portion of the Big Data market. Cloudera highlighted a trio of Apache Software Foundation (ASF) projects to which it contributes. Among them is Spark 2.0, which benefits from a new Dataset API that offers the promise of better usability and performance as well as new machine learning libraries. “Cloudera was the first vendor to offer a commercially supported version of Apache Spark in our Big Data platform,” Mike Olson, Cloudera’s founder and chief strategy officer, said in a statement. “In the years since then,…
